380th ELRS moves F-35 engines
Staff Sgt. Katelyn Ekmalian, 380th Expeditionary Logistics Readiness Squadron passenger service representative, helps to wheel an F-35A Lightning II engine out of a C-17 Globemaster III aircraft, August 26, 2020, at Al Dhafra Air Base, United Arab Emirates. Air Force Central Command Airmen are executing a mission of national, regional, and global importance, delivering dominant coalition airpower to secure and stabilize the CENTCOM area of responsibility. (U.S. Air Force photo by Tech. Sgt. Charles Taylor)
